// -- io_test.cpp -----------------------------------------------
//
// Testing the I/O facilities of tuples
#define BOOST_INCLUDE_MAIN // for testing, include rather than link
#include "boost/test/test_tools.hpp" // see "Header Implementation Option"
#include "boost/tuple/tuple_io.hpp"
#include "boost/tuple/tuple_comparison.hpp"
#include <fstream>
#include <iterator>
#include <algorithm>
#include <string>
#if defined BOOST_NO_STRINGSTREAM
#include <strstream>
#else
#include <sstream>
#endif
using namespace std;
using namespace boost;
#if defined BOOST_NO_STRINGSTREAM
typedef ostrstream useThisOStringStream;
typedef istrstream useThisIStringStream;
#else
typedef ostringstream useThisOStringStream;
typedef istringstream useThisIStringStream;
#endif
int test_main(int argc, char * argv[] ) {
(void)argc;
(void)argv;
using boost::tuples::set_close;
using boost::tuples::set_open;
using boost::tuples::set_delimiter;
useThisOStringStream os1;
// Set format [a, b, c] for os1
os1 << set_open('[');
os1 << set_close(']');
os1 << set_delimiter(',');
os1 << make_tuple(1, 2, 3);
BOOST_CHECK (os1.str() == std::string("[1,2,3]") );
{
useThisOStringStream os2;
// Set format (a:b:c) for os2;
os2 << set_open('(');
os2 << set_close(')');
os2 << set_delimiter(':');
#if !defined (BOOST_NO_TEMPLATE_PARTIAL_SPECIALIZATION)
os2 << make_tuple("TUPU", "HUPU", "LUPU", 4.5);
BOOST_CHECK (os2.str() == std::string("(TUPU:HUPU:LUPU:4.5)") );
#endif
}
// The format is still [a, b, c] for os1
os1 << make_tuple(1, 2, 3);
BOOST_CHECK (os1.str() == std::string("[1,2,3][1,2,3]") );
ofstream tmp("temp.tmp");
#if !defined (BOOST_NO_TEMPLATE_PARTIAL_SPECIALIZATION)
tmp << make_tuple("One", "Two", 3);
#endif
tmp << set_delimiter(':');
tmp << make_tuple(1000, 2000, 3000) << endl;
tmp.close();
// When teading tuples from a stream, manipulators must be set correctly:
ifstream tmp3("temp.tmp");
tuple<string, string, int> j;
#if !defined (BOOST_NO_TEMPLATE_PARTIAL_SPECIALIZATION)
tmp3 >> j;
BOOST_CHECK (tmp3.good() );
#endif
tmp3 >> set_delimiter(':');
tuple<int, int, int> i;
tmp3 >> i;
BOOST_CHECK (tmp3.good() );
tmp3.close();
// reading tuple<int, int, int> in format (a b c);
useThisIStringStream is("(100 200 300)");
tuple<int, int, int> ti;
BOOST_CHECK(bool(is >> ti));
BOOST_CHECK(ti == make_tuple(100, 200, 300));
// Note that strings are problematic:
// writing a tuple on a stream and reading it back doesn't work in
// general. If this is wanted, some kind of a parseable string class
// should be used.
return 0;
}
